Seng the Occupancy Schedule
The schedule in the BACnet™ Thermostat controls the occupancy
mode. If the schedule is set to ON, the BACnet Thermostat uses the
occupied setpoint as the acve setpoint. If the schedule is OFF, the
unoccupied setpoint is used.
NOTE: The schedule in the BACnet Thermostat is a BACnet schedule
object. If the BACnet Thermostat is connected to a BACnet
network the schedule can be set up with a BACnet
operator workstaon.
Seng the occupancy schedule requires entering Password 2.
Table 10: Seng the Occupancy Schedule
Procedure Steps Display
Starng display
1. Start at the temperature display.
2. Enter Password 2. The display changes to the MAIN menu display.
Select the SCHEDULE menu
1. From the MAIN menu, press either the or buon to
select SCHEDULE.
2. Press Enter. The SCHEDULE menu opens.
Choose and set a weekly schedule
1. From the SCHEDULE menu, choose one of the following schedule
entry methods to enter a weekly schedule.
ENTIRE WEEK – Sets the schedule for all seven days of the week
at one me
WEEKDAYS – Sets the schedule for Monday to Friday. Saturday
and Sunday are not changed
WEEKEND – Sets the schedule for Saturday and Sunday. Monday
to Friday remain unchanged
INDIVIDUAL DAYS – Sets the schedule for just the selected day
of the week
2. Change the daily mes and values in the schedule to set the
occupancy mode to either ON or OFF.
When nished with each pair push Enter or Done
When nished with the schedule push Exit to return to the
SCHEDULE menu.
Choose and set a holiday schedule
Use a holiday schedule to override the values in the weekly schedule.
Months and years can be entered as follows:
To choose ANY as the year, select the year and push the down
arrow past the current year.
For month, the choices are any of the twelve months of the year,
ANY, EVEN, and ODD.
1. From the SCHEDULE menu, choose HOLIDAYS.
2. From the HOLIDAYS list, choose a holiday to edit.
3. From the menu for the holiday, choose
DATE – Enter a single date on which the holiday schedule will
override the values of the weekly schedule
DATE RANGE – Enter a range of dates on which the values and
mes listed in the holiday schedule will override the values of
the weekly schedule
WEEK N DAY – A day of the week and month on which the values
and mes listed in the holiday schedule will override the values
of the weekly schedule.
